Abstract

The utility model belongs to the technical field of building engineering, a portable device for construction project quality inspection is disclosed, its technical essential is: the device comprises a fixed box, wherein a moving assembly is arranged on the outer side of the fixed box, an empty drum detection mechanism is arranged in the fixed box, the empty drum detection mechanism comprises telescopic rods, push-pull assemblies and driving assemblies, a plurality of groups of telescopic rods are slidably connected with the bottom wall of the fixed box, one end, located on the outer side of the fixed box, of each telescopic rod is fixedly connected with a knocking hammer, the push-pull assemblies are located in the fixed box and connected with the telescopic rods, and the driving assemblies are located on the side wall of the fixed box and connected with the push-pull assemblies.

Background
In the process of quality inspection by a supervisor in the existing building engineering, a plurality of contents of the building engineering need to be detected, hollowing is caused by air existing in an original masonry and a dust layer, and during detection, a hollowing hammer or a hard object is used for tapping a plastering layer and a leveling layer to give a clattering-clattering sound to form the hollowing.
At present, when the building quality is inspected, the wall surface is knocked mainly through a manual handheld workpiece, and then hollowing is searched. However, the existing mode of manually knocking and searching for the hollowing needs to consume a large amount of time and manpower, large-area walls cannot be conveniently checked, and the working efficiency is low.

As shown in fig. 1, for the utility model discloses a portable construction project quality inspection device's that an embodiment provided structure chart, including fixed case 1, the fixed case 1 outside is provided with removal subassembly 2, be provided with hollowing detection mechanism 3 in the fixed case 1, hollowing detection mechanism 3 is including telescopic link 31, push-and-pull subassembly 32 and drive assembly 33, the multiunit telescopic link 31 and fixed case 1 diapire sliding connection, the one end fixedly connected with that telescopic link 31 is located the fixed case 1 outside strikes hammer 311, push-and-pull subassembly 32 is located fixed case 1 and is connected with telescopic link 31, drive assembly 33 is located fixed case 1 lateral wall and is connected with push-and-pull subassembly 32, when using, with the vertical placing of fixed case 1 and the wall laminating, the fixed case 1 of control that can be convenient through removal subassembly 2 removes at the wall, fixed case 1 is when the wall removes, through drive assembly 33 and push-and-pull subassembly 32 mutually support the small-size removal that drives telescopic link 31 round trip in fixed case 1, the striking of telescopic link 31 bottom can carry out the wall to the difference, the effective detection of the high efficiency of the effective drum of the detection portion of the sound that can all-round knocking to the wall.
As shown in fig. 1 and 3, as the utility model discloses a preferred embodiment, remove subassembly 2 including fixed case 1 lateral wall respectively fixed mounting's bracing piece 21 all around, the one end that fixed case 1 was kept away from to bracing piece 21 is rotated and is installed first wheel 22 that rolls, fixed case 1 roof is rotated and is installed push rod 23, and when using, handheld push rod 23 makes first wheel 22 that rolls and the laminating of wall, and fixed case 1 that promotes that can be convenient removes at the wall and detects the hollowing.
As shown in fig. 1 and fig. 2, as a preferred embodiment of the present invention, the push-pull assembly 32 includes a rotating rod 321 rotatably installed between two inner walls of the fixed box 1, the surface of the rotating rod 321 is provided with a plurality of U-shaped protrusions 322 distributed in parallel, the surface of the U-shaped protrusions 322 is rotatably installed with a rotating shaft 323, the surface of the rotating shaft 323 is provided with a push-pull rod 324, one end of the push-pull rod 324 far away from the rotating shaft 323 is rotatably connected with the telescopic rod 31, the rotating rod 321 is connected with the driving assembly 33, when in use, the driving assembly 33 drives the rotating rod 321 to rotate in the fixed box 1, the rotating rod 321 and the U-shaped protrusions 322 are mutually matched to drive the push-pull rod 324 to move back and forth, and the push-pull rod 324 pulls the telescopic rod 31 to move back and forth by a small amplitude to further control the knocking hammer 311 to knock the wall surface.
As shown in fig. 1 and 2, as a preferred embodiment of the present invention, the driving assembly 33 includes two sets of fixed plates 331 distributed relatively and fixedly installed on the bottom wall of the staple box 1, the fixed plate 331 has a rotating rod 332 in surface rotation, the second rolling wheel 333 fixedly connected to one end of the rotating rod 332 and attached to the wall surface is provided, the other end of the rotating rod 332 is fixedly connected to a transmission fluted disc 334, the rotating fluted disc 335 is fixedly installed on the surface of the rotating rod 321, the transmission fluted disc 334 and the rotation fluted disc 335 are jointly connected to a transmission belt 336, when in use, the second rolling wheel 333 rolls along the wall surface to drive the rotating rod 332 to rotate, and the transmission fluted disc 334 and the rotation fluted disc 335 are mutually matched to drive the rotating rod 321 to synchronously rotate.
As shown in fig. 1, as a preferred embodiment of the present invention, the fixed surface of the fixed box 1 is fixedly provided with a protection plate 4, the protection plate 4 is slidably connected to the telescopic rod 31, and the protection plate 4 can effectively improve the stability of the telescopic rod 31.
The utility model discloses a theory of operation is: when the wall fixing device is used, the fixing box 1 is vertically placed and attached to a wall, the fixing box 1 can be conveniently controlled to move on the wall through the moving assembly 2, when the fixing box 1 moves on the wall, the driving assembly 33 and the push-pull assembly 32 are matched with each other to drive the multiple groups of telescopic rods 31 to move back and forth in the fixing box 1 in a small-amplitude mode, the knocking hammer 311 at the bottom end of each telescopic rod 31 can knock the wall in all directions, hollowing existing in the wall can be efficiently detected through the difference of knocking sounds, and the detection efficiency of the hollowing of the wall is effectively improved.
